Ingredients Serving: 6

  1. 3-4 boiled potatoes
  2. 1 tsp chaat masala
  3. 6 pav buns
  4. 1 tsp garam masala
  5. 1/2 tsp sugar
  6. 2 tsp oil
  7. Salt to taste
  8. Anar dana fruit seeds
  9. Nylon sev
  10. Butter for roasting pav
  11. Roasted masala peanuts (grind peanut coarsely before using, enjoy the crunchy taste)
  12. Coriander leaves 1 bunch
  13. Garlic chutney (8-10 garlic cloves, red chilli powder, salt, lemon juice, little water,1 tomato grind together)
  14. Sweet imli and gur/jaggery chutney
  15. 1 medium blub of finely chopped onion

Instructions

  1. Grate the boiled potatoes. Keep aside.
  2. Heat oil on a low flame.
  3. In a separate small bowl add few tbsps of water, chaat masala, garam masala, sugar and salt. Mix well and add in the pan.
  4. Saute for a few seconds and add in the potato mash mix. After a few minutes turn off the flame.
  5. Cover it for a few minutes until masalas get soaked with in the potatoes.
  6. Take pav cut from centre. Spread garlic chutney first then sweet chutney and spread mashed potatoes mix.
  7. Add coarsely ground peanuts, anar dana seeds, coriander leaves chopped, roll pav sides in nylon sev.
  8. Roast on a hot pan with some butter on both the sides for a few seconds and serve hot.
